Carries out installation, maintenance, trouble shooting and repair of a wide range of high and low voltage equipment, switchgears, control panels, UPS systems, variable speed drives, generators, motors, transformers, protection relays, lighting systems and laboratory equipment, etc.
Receives daily work schedule and instructions from the Electrical Supervisor. Obtains approved “Permit to work”, necessary tools and spare parts to carry out the job. Ensures that all mechanical maintenance, installation or modification work is completed according to specific instructions, applicable work methods and procedures, and in compliance with QHSE standards.
Carries out the routine predictive and preventive maintenance checks on various electrical equipment including various types of batteries. Carries out verifications tests and readings. Carries out protection relays testing and calibrations & technical testing of equipment after repairs.
Carries out major shutdown maintenance or overhaul work including the dismantling, repair, part change, checking, cleaning, and reassembly of low and high voltage motors and starters, high and low voltage switchgears and feeder breakers. This includes changing of low and high voltage motors bearings.
Performs installation of new equipment and machineries. Carries out equipment and system modifications as per specific instructions received from Electrical Supervisor.
Maintains the maintenance logbook, recording details of the works carried out/completed including defaults, problems, various findings and conditions of the machines.
